diff options
author | Julius Härtl <jus@bitgrid.net> | 2018-01-24 13:06:10 +0100 |
---|---|---|
committer | Julius Härtl <jus@bitgrid.net> | 2018-01-24 13:10:20 +0100 |
commit | ef1265e5f5e1dad36ac5d747f26b542aa226536f (patch) | |
tree | 6fda0ba2bb934602df6b34cd82801fa72a58eafb /lib | |
parent | 1194e4c2bd6da09c975935d9f139052cfff9091e (diff) | |
download | nextcloud-server-ef1265e5f5e1dad36ac5d747f26b542aa226536f.tar.gz nextcloud-server-ef1265e5f5e1dad36ac5d747f26b542aa226536f.zip |
Make sure we always know for sure if an avatar is generated or not
Signed-off-by: Julius Härtl <jus@bitgrid.net>
Diffstat (limited to 'lib')
-rw-r--r-- | lib/private/Avatar.php |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/lib/private/Avatar.php b/lib/private/Avatar.php index ce3fcff396e..b3df607a32b 100644 --- a/lib/private/Avatar.php +++ b/lib/private/Avatar.php @@ -234,6 +234,11 @@ class Avatar implements IAvatar { } + if($this->config->getUserValue($this->user->getUID(), 'avatar', 'generated', null) === null) { + $generated = $this->folder->fileExists('generated') ? 'true' : 'false'; + $this->config->setUserValue($this->user->getUID(), 'avatar', 'generated', $generated); + } + return $file; } |